> > You do realise the myth native player can speed up playback?
> >
> > I checked the key bindings, the only keys I found that did this
> were u
> > nad j. Both of these turn off the sound. It's essentially a way
> to
> > move forward faster like a dvd player, but it turns off the sound
> > while
> > doing so. Vlc not only doesn't turn off the sound but keeps the
> pitch
> > constant, so the accelerated speech is perfectly understandable
> even
> > at
> > 2x.
> >
> > >From memory try A > right arrow > enter
> >
> > Certainly accessible from the Menu "M" during playback, and audio is
> > maintained at the right pitch.
>
> Indeed. But that's quite a few steps. 'A' and then -> and <- gives the
> closest behavior to vlc. While in that "adjust" mode, one key stroke
> speeds up or slows down playback, which is exactly what I wanted.
> Thanks!
>
My post about using the menu button was in case you didn't have 'A' mapped
on your remote ;-)
